And Amy Ramage, founder, MD and creative director at Célibataire describes it as "absolutely unavoidable and 100% likely to be one of the biggest design trends this year". Beyond typography, branded content is another aspect of visual identities where she's seeing 3D gain more ground. "Materials, textures and animations are used to create highly engaging and imaginative visuals, breathing new life into storytelling techniques," she explains. "A perfect example is the Nike GTM app we worked on, where we turned users' fitness and purchase data into playful, personalised 3D profiles to tell their unique story and celebrate their unique journey with Nike." We see grunge used in this whisky campaign by acclaimed American graphic designer and the “godfather of grunge,” David Carson. He gives the traditional label a chaotic collage look with the addition of hand-scrawled text and frantic paint textures. Used widely as a connector, or a “branch,” in chandeliers, it is also one of its most unsung, as designers would rather draw attention to the dainty decorations that hang off it. But all that changed in Milan this year, with the historic French atelier Saint-Louis’s latest lighting collection, Torsade. Designer Stefania di Petrillo has reimagined the rope as a series of playful U- and loop-shaped pieces that train the spotlight firmly on the exceptional skill behind hot twisting.
